James Dyson: The Inventor Who Turned Failure Into Success

Colton CampbellNews3 weeks ago131 Views

Sir James Dyson is one of Britain’s most influential inventors and entrepreneurs. Best known for creating the bagless vacuum cleaner, he built a global technology company by questioning familiar designs and refusing to accept that everyday products could not be improved.

His career demonstrates that innovation rarely begins with immediate success. It usually starts with a problem, followed by years of experimentation, rejection and repeated failure.

From Art Student to Inventor

James Dyson was born in Norfolk, England, in 1947. He initially studied art and furniture design before becoming increasingly interested in engineering. Although he did not follow a traditional path into the profession, his design education taught him to examine how objects looked, worked and interacted with the people using them.

One of his early inventions was the Ballbarrow, a redesigned wheelbarrow that replaced the narrow front wheel with a large ball. The new design was intended to improve stability and make the product easier to move across soft or uneven ground.

This project introduced an approach that would define Dyson’s career: identify a frustrating everyday problem, challenge the conventional solution and construct a practical alternative.

Reinventing the Vacuum Cleaner

Dyson’s most famous idea began when he became frustrated with his vacuum cleaner losing suction. Traditional machines collected dust in bags, but their performance declined as the bags filled and their pores became blocked.

He wondered whether cyclonic separation, a technology used in industrial environments, could remove dust from the air without requiring a bag. Turning that idea into a commercial product proved extremely difficult.

Dyson reportedly developed thousands of prototypes over several years. Each unsuccessful model revealed another problem that needed to be solved. Rather than viewing these attempts as wasted effort, he treated them as part of the engineering process.

Manufacturers initially rejected the invention. Bagged vacuum cleaners generated continuing revenue through replacement bags, so established companies had little incentive to support a product that eliminated them.

Dyson eventually launched his own machine. The transparent dust container allowed customers to see the technology working, while its bagless design offered a clear practical advantage. The product became successful, and the Dyson name grew into an international brand.

Building a Global Technology Company

Dyson expanded beyond vacuum cleaners into air treatment, hand dryers, hair-care technology, lighting and other consumer products. The company became known for high-speed electric motors, aerodynamic research and distinctive industrial design.

Today, its research interests include robotics, artificial intelligence, machine learning, material science, battery technology and advanced motors. According to the company’s official biography, engineers and scientists make up approximately half of its global workforce.

Not every Dyson project has reached the market. The company invested heavily in developing an electric vehicle before cancelling the programme because it was not considered commercially viable. The decision illustrated an important reality of invention: ambitious experiments can produce valuable knowledge even when they do not become successful products.

Failure as Part of Innovation

Dyson’s philosophy is closely associated with persistence. He believes that mistakes provide information that success often cannot. A prototype that fails shows an engineer exactly where the design needs to improve.

This approach challenges the popular image of invention as a sudden moment of inspiration. Dyson’s career suggests that innovation is more often a long process of testing, correcting and beginning again.

His experience also demonstrates the commercial risks facing inventors. Creating a working product is only one part of the challenge. An inventor must also secure funding, protect the idea, establish manufacturing and convince consumers to change familiar habits.

Supporting Future Engineers

In 2002, Dyson established the James Dyson Foundation to encourage more young people to pursue engineering and science. The organization provides educational resources and operates the annual James Dyson Award, an international competition for student and graduate inventors.

The competition asks participants to design something that solves a genuine problem. Previous entries have addressed medical care, renewable energy, recycling and environmental sustainability. Winners receive funding and international recognition to help develop their inventions further.

Dyson also founded the Dyson Institute of Engineering and Technology. Its students combine academic study with paid engineering work, gaining practical experience while completing their degrees.

A Complicated but Lasting Legacy

Like many prominent business leaders, Dyson has attracted criticism as well as admiration. His political opinions, corporate decisions and international business arrangements have generated public debate. These controversies form part of the broader discussion about the responsibilities of wealthy entrepreneurs and global companies.

However, his influence on engineering and product design remains significant. He helped transform an ordinary household appliance into an example of advanced technology and demonstrated that established industries can be disrupted by questioning assumptions that others no longer notice.

James Dyson’s story is ultimately about persistence. His success did not come from avoiding mistakes, but from studying them. By treating failure as evidence rather than defeat, he turned a frustrating household problem into a global technology business—and encouraged a new generation of inventors to keep experimenting.
